Testing the Air Filter for Shacman
The air filter is like the lungs of the engine. It keeps dust, dirt, and other contaminants from entering the engine. Here are some ways to test it:
Visual Inspection
This is the simplest way to start. Take out the Air Filter for Shacman and look at it. If it's visibly dirty, clogged with debris, or has holes or tears, it's a sign that it might not be performing well. A dirty air filter restricts the airflow to the engine, which can lead to reduced power and increased fuel consumption.
Pressure Drop Test
You can use a pressure gauge to measure the pressure drop across the air filter. A significant increase in pressure drop compared to the normal level indicates that the filter is clogged. You can find the normal pressure drop values in the Shacman truck's manual. To conduct the test, connect the pressure gauge to the inlet and outlet of the air filter housing while the engine is running. If the pressure drop is too high, it's time to replace the filter.
Filtration Efficiency Test
This is a more advanced test. You can use a particle counter to measure the number of particles in the air before and after it passes through the filter. A high - quality air filter should be able to trap a large percentage of the particles. If the filtration efficiency is below the specified level, the filter may need to be replaced.
Testing the Oil Filter for Shacman
The oil filter is responsible for keeping the engine oil clean. Dirty oil can cause excessive wear on engine parts. Here's how you can test it:
Oil Analysis
One of the best ways to test the performance of an Oil Filter for Shacman is through oil analysis. Take a sample of the engine oil and send it to a laboratory for testing. The lab can analyze the oil for contaminants such as metal particles, dirt, and water. If the oil contains a high level of contaminants, it could mean that the oil filter is not working properly.
Flow Rate Test
You can measure the flow rate of the oil through the filter. A low flow rate can indicate a clogged filter. To do this, you'll need a flow meter. Disconnect the oil filter and connect the flow meter in its place. Start the engine and measure the flow rate. Compare the measured flow rate with the recommended value in the truck's manual. If it's significantly lower, the filter may need to be replaced.
Bypass Valve Test
The oil filter has a bypass valve that allows oil to flow around the filter if it becomes clogged. You can test the bypass valve by gradually increasing the pressure on the inlet side of the filter. The bypass valve should open at a specific pressure. If it opens too early or too late, it can affect the performance of the filter.
Testing the Fuel Water Filter for Shacman
The fuel water filter removes water and contaminants from the fuel. Water in the fuel can cause corrosion and damage to the fuel system. Here are the testing methods:
Water Separation Test
You can use a water sensor to check if the Fuel Water Filter for Shacman is effectively separating water from the fuel. Some fuel water filters have a built - in water sensor. If the sensor indicates a high level of water in the filter, it may need to be drained or replaced.
Contaminant Removal Test
Similar to the oil filter, you can take a sample of the fuel before and after it passes through the filter and analyze it for contaminants. A well - performing fuel water filter should be able to remove a large percentage of the contaminants. If the level of contaminants in the filtered fuel is still high, the filter may not be working properly.


Visual Inspection
Check the filter for signs of damage or clogging. Look for any signs of water accumulation in the filter housing. If the filter is dirty or damaged, it's likely that its performance will be affected.
